soundproofing in ship cabins
Soundproofing in ship cabins represents a critical engineering achievement that combines acoustic innovation with maritime comfort requirements. This specialized system employs multiple layers of sound-dampening materials and advanced isolation techniques to create a peaceful environment within vessel accommodations. The primary function involves reducing both airborne and structure-borne noise from engines, generators, and external maritime conditions. Modern ship cabin soundproofing utilizes high-density materials like mass-loaded vinyl, acoustic foam panels, and vibration-dampening compounds strategically placed within walls, floors, and ceilings. These systems typically achieve noise reduction ratings of 30-50 decibels, transforming potentially noisy spaces into comfortable retreats. The technology incorporates floating floor systems, resilient channel installations, and acoustic seals around doors and windows to maintain sound integrity. Recent advancements include smart sound-masking systems that can adapt to varying noise levels and sophisticated absorption materials that maintain effectiveness despite maritime conditions. This comprehensive approach ensures that both mechanical vibrations and ambient noise are effectively managed, creating an environment conducive to rest and relaxation for passengers and crew members alike.
